Global Genetically Modified Crops Market is valued at USD 22.2 billion in 2025. Further, the market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5.6% to reach USD 36.2 billion by 2034.The genetically modified (GM) crops market is expanding rapidly as global agricultural systems seek solutions to improve food security, crop resilience, and sustainability. GM crops are designed to enhance yield, resist pests, tolerate herbicides, and withstand extreme climatic conditions, making them an essential tool in modern agriculture. Countries with high population growth and food demand, such as the United States, Brazil, China, and India, are investing heavily in biotech crops to boost agricultural productivity. Additionally, advancements in gene-editing technologies, such as CRISPR, are further driving the market, allowing for more precise genetic modifications. Despite their benefits, GM crops continue to face regulatory scrutiny, ethical concerns, and resistance from certain consumer groups. Nonetheless, increasing acceptance among farmers and favorable government policies are expected to sustain market growth as stakeholders recognize the role of GM crops in addressing food security and climate challenges. In 2024, the GM crops market experienced substantial growth, primarily driven by the adoption of genetically engineered drought-resistant and pest-resistant crop varieties. Major agricultural economies, including the U.S. and Argentina, saw increased planting of GM soybeans, maize, and cotton due to their proven benefits in yield enhancement and input cost reduction. Regulatory approvals in several Asian and European countries signaled a shift toward greater acceptance of GM crops, helping reduce trade barriers and expanding export opportunities. The integration of AI and big data in precision farming further optimized GM crop cultivation, enabling farmers to monitor crop health, predict yields, and reduce pesticide use. Additionally, collaborations between biotech firms and agricultural companies led to the commercialization of novel GM traits, such as improved nutrient content and disease resistance, enhancing the market’s value proposition. However, ongoing debates around labeling regulations and environmental concerns remained key challenges, influencing consumer perception and regulatory frameworks. Looking ahead to 2025 and beyond, the GM crops market is poised for further expansion, supported by advancements in synthetic biology and gene-editing technologies. Emerging economies, particularly in Africa and Southeast Asia, are expected to increase their adoption of GM crops as governments ease restrictions to support food security initiatives. Climate-smart agriculture practices will gain traction, with GM crops playing a crucial role in mitigating the impact of extreme weather patterns on food production. The introduction of multi-trait GM crops, which combine resistance to pests, herbicides, and climate stressors, will further enhance the market’s appeal. Additionally, sustainable agricultural practices, such as reduced chemical usage and regenerative farming, will align with consumer preferences for eco-friendly food production. However, regulatory uncertainties and ongoing trade disputes could still pose hurdles to market growth. As global food demand continues to rise, GM crops will remain a critical component of agricultural innovation, offering scalable solutions to address productivity challenges and environmental sustainability.

Key Market Trends Growing Adoption of Gene-Edited Crops: CRISPR and other gene-editing technologies are accelerating the development of precise genetic modifications, improving crop yield, nutritional content, and resistance to environmental stress. Increased Regulatory Approvals: More countries are easing restrictions and granting approvals for GM crop cultivation, driven by the need for higher agricultural productivity and food security. Expansion of Drought-Resistant Crops: Climate change concerns are driving the demand for GM crops with improved drought resistance, helping farmers mitigate yield losses in water-scarce regions. Integration of AI in Precision Agriculture: Advanced data analytics and AI-driven insights are optimizing GM crop farming, enhancing monitoring, yield prediction, and resource efficiency. Consumer Shift Toward Sustainable GM Crops: Biotech firms are focusing on developing GM crops that require fewer chemical inputs, aligning with consumer demand for environmentally friendly food production. Market Growth Drivers Rising Global Food Demand: Increasing population and food security concerns are driving the need for higher-yielding, resilient GM crops to sustain agricultural production. Government Support and Research Investments: Public and private sector investments in biotechnology research are accelerating the development and commercialization of GM crops worldwide. Reduction in Agricultural Input Costs: GM crops reduce reliance on pesticides and herbicides, leading to lower farming costs and improved profitability for farmers. Climate Change Adaptation: With rising instances of extreme weather conditions, GM crops offer a solution by enhancing resilience against droughts, pests, and diseases. Market Challenge Regulatory and Consumer Resistance: Concerns over food safety, biodiversity impact, and ethical considerations continue to create regulatory hurdles and consumer skepticism, affecting market adoption.
